GGM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2025 in Review
3 of the 7,461 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in GGM Macro Alignment ETF (GGM) for Q1 2025, worth a combined $18.6M — up 6,497% from $282K a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 1 fund opened new GGM posit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 1 holder — while 2 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Waverly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$19.3M.
